Rhubarb trip to photo-london

Rhubarb Rhubarb (the West Midlands based photography training and development agency) are organising a coach trip to photo-london, “London’s international contemporary photography fair”. Entrance is £15 and they’re hoping to include this with the transport fee for £25.00, leaving early on Sunday June 3rd from central Birmingham. Sunday Music Show: Das Land ohne Musik

Something a little different this week. On Saturday 16th June Einstellung and Rich Batsford will be performing at the Old Joint Stock Theatre along with a exhibition by artist Lucy Mclauchlan in a show entitled “Das Land ohne Musik” (The Land without Music).
